Assay
pH6.3Phosphate buffer
Dissolve 3.40g of monobasic potassium phosphate and 4.35g of dibasic potassium phosphate in 1000mLof water,and adjust,if necessary,with potassium hydroxide or phosphoric acid to a pHof 6.3.
Mobile phase
Prepare a filtered and degassed mixture of
pH6.3Phosphate bufferand acetonitrile (65:35).Make adjustments if necessary (see
System Suitabilityunder
Chromatography á621ñ).
System suitability preparation
Dissolve suitable amounts of methylparaben and
USP Mepivacaine Hydrochloride RSin an appropriate volume of
Mobile phaseto obtain a solution containing about 0.05mg per mLand 1.0mg per mL,respectively.
Standard preparation
Dissolve an accurately weighed quantity of
USP Mepivacaine Hydrochloride RSin
Mobile phase,and dilute quantitatively,and stepwise if necessary,with
Mobile phaseto obtain a solution having a known concentration of about 1.0mg per mL.
Assay preparation
Transfer a volume of Injection,equivalent to about 100mg of Mepivacaine Hydrochloride,to a 100-mLvolumetric flask,dilute with Mobile phaseto volume,and mix.
Chromatographic system(see Chromatography á621ñ)
The liquid chromatograph is equipped with a 263-nm detector and a 4.6-mm ×25.0-cm column that contains 5-µm packing L1.
*The flow rate is about 1.0mLper minute.The column temperature is maintained at 40

.Chromatograph the
System suitability preparation,and record the peak responses as directed for
Procedure:the relative retention times are about 1.4for methylparaben and 1.0for mepivacaine;the resolution,
R,between methylparaben and mepivacaine is not less than 2.0;the capacity factor,
k¢,for the mepivacaine peak is not less than 1.0;the tailing factor for the mepivacaine peak is not more than 2.0;and the relative standard deviation for replicate injections is not more than 2.0%.
Procedure
Separately inject equal volumes (about 10µL)of the
Standard preparationand the
Assay preparationinto the chromatograph,record the chromatograms,and measure the responses for the mepivacaine peaks.Calculate the quantity,in mg,of mepivacaine hydrochloride (C
15H
22N
2O·HCl)in the volume of Injection taken by the formula:
100C(rU/rS),
in which
Cis the concentration,in mg per mL,of
USP Mepivacaine Hydrochloride RSin the
Standard preparation;and
rUand
rSare the peak responses obtained from the
Assay preparationand the
Standard preparation,respectively.
